A.S.D. Città di Giulianova 1924

Giulianova Calcio is an Italian football club from Giulianova, a town from the Abruzzo region. The club colors are yellow and red as the club stadium is the Stadio Rubens Fadini in Giulianova, it can accommodate 4,650 spectators.
